Moulding Materials and Ecology
FSI-PFM Acad. year: 2018/2019 Winter semester
The course gives an integral overview of the properties of moulding materials, sand and binder types, ceramic moulding materials, principles of recycling the moulding mixtures and the application of recycled mixtures. Also dealt with subjects of green sand moulding with a bentonite binder, sodium silicate sands, sand with synthetic resins, hot box and cold box systems, moulding sands with biogenic binders on the base of proteins. For individual technologies their effects on the environment are discussed.

Learning outcomes of the course unit
Students will gain experience in the physical and chemical hardening of moulding sands,and will be made familiar with the problem of the influence of moulding sands on the environment in foundry shops and waste deposits.

Aims
The aim of the course is to familiarise students with chemical and mechanical properties of moulding materials, which will be applied in other courses on technologies. The course will extend the knowledge of basic kinds of binders and sands,as well as principles of recycled waste sands.
